Smethwick Rolfe Street station, with its Victorian-era architecture, offers a variety of facilities tailored to make your journey smooth. However, note that the station does not have ticket machines or accessible ticket machines. Although you can't issue smartcards at this station, you can collect tickets bought online—just head to the ticket office during its operating hours: Monday to Friday from 07:00 to 18:00, and on Saturdays from 08:00 to 17:00. Unfortunately, if you travel on Sundays, options are limited as there's no staff presence.
For those needing additional support, Smethwick Rolfe Street has staff assistance available during ticket office hours. In terms of accessibility, the station offers step-free access, albeit with some ramps that are long or steep. If you require service assistance, it's advisable to book ahead via Passenger Assist, ensuring that travel with confidence. The station provides an induction loop and train access ramps, although accessible toilets are not available. Despite the lack of waiting rooms, there is a seating area to rest while awaiting departures.

Poole station boasts a variety of amenities designed to make your journey easy and comfortable. With ticket offices operating Monday to Friday from 05:55 to 19:00, Saturdays from 07:00 to 18:00, and Sundays from 09:00 to 19:00, buying and collecting tickets is convenient. Ticket machines are available on-site, including accessible options that support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Though there are no waiting rooms, seating areas are available for those who need to take a breather before hopping on their trains.
For your convenience, there are facilities for eating and withdrawing cash with available ATMs. While there are no shops or currency exchange services within the station itself, local amenities are within easy reach. Accessible toilets are located in the main booking hall and Platform 1's waiting room area, with a radar key available for disabled accessibility.
Safety is a priority at Poole station, equipped with customer help points and CCTV surveillance, ensuring peace of mind while you navigate through the station. Passengers requiring assistance can reach out to the helpful staff stationed at the help points. Bicycle enthusiasts also have the option to utilize the 90 bicycle storage spaces or take advantage of the Beryl Bike hire services offered near the station.
Poole train station is well integrated with multiple modes of transport. For your onward journeys, an array of local buses can be accessed from the station forecourt off Serpentine Road, perfect for exploring the hidden gems of Dorset. On days when train services are disrupted, a rail replacement service operates from the same area ensuring travelers can keep on the move. The station is also well served by cycle hire services, with Beryl Bikes facilitating smooth local excursions.
